Discussion Physical AI scaling in heavy industry
The recent milestone of nearly two thousand autonomous trucks deployed across industrial mining sites suggests that physical AI is rapidly moving past the experimental phase. Data suggests that as heavy machinery automates, the demand for underlying operational perception and site coordination grows exponentially. Managing large autonomous fleets creates clear bottlenecks around real-time visibility, requiring broader integration of thermal cameras, drone feeds, and sensor networks across active working zones.
This operational shift potentially implies strong demand growth for spatial intelligence software and edge-monitoring systems.
